Travis Denham and Andrew Fox are excited to present 5 Parkmore Avenue, Sturt to the market.

Set in a highly desirable suburb, this Torrens-titled three-bedroom residence occupies a generous 704sqm allotment and presents outstanding potential for a wide range of buyers. The home showcases a character-rich interior with a practical, well-considered layout that flows effortlessly to the outdoor entertaining area, ideal for both relaxing and hosting. Built in 1963 and thoughtfully updated over time, it comfortably supports modern living while still offering scope to further renovate or explore development opportunities (STCC).

Step inside this delightful home and be greeted by a warm, inviting atmosphere that immediately makes you feel at ease. Sunlight streams through large picture windows, enhancing the interiors, while timber-style flooring provides a versatile backdrop to suit any décor. Just beyond the entry, a generously sized living room offers a comfortable retreat, perfect for unwinding with family at the end of the day. Ducted reverse cycle air conditioning throughout ensures comfort in every season.

Positioned at the heart of the home, the kitchen and dining area offers effortless flow through to the verandah and backyard, ideal for entertaining during the warmer months. Whether it’s gathering the family for a home-cooked meal or trying out new recipes, this versatile space is designed to handle it all with ease.

The kitchen presents a fresh, contemporary feel, featuring abundant white cabinetry complemented by striking dark benchtops. Well-appointed with quality stainless steel appliances, including a 5-burner gas cooktop with rangehood, oven, and dishwasher, it’s designed for easy cooking and seamless cleanup. A double sink, dedicated fridge space, and a breakfast/serving bar add further practicality, making it ideal for everyday living and casual entertaining.

The home is completed by three generously sized, well-appointed bedrooms, each filled with natural light and featuring soft carpeting along with built-in wardrobes to meet your storage needs.

The thoughtfully designed floorplan enhances everyday practicality, positioning all bedrooms close to the main bathroom and laundry for added convenience. The well-appointed bathroom includes a walk-in shower, bathtub, and vanity, while a separate toilet provides extra functionality, ideal for busy or growing households.

If that hasn’t already caught your attention, step outside and discover even more to love. The front of the home is neat and well-presented, boasting an impressive 17.68m frontage, an attractive feature for developers. At the rear, a generous undercover verandah provides the perfect setting for entertaining, overlooking a spacious lawn framed by established plants and greenery. A detached room adds further flexibility, ideal as a rumpus room, teenage retreat, or home office to suit your lifestyle needs.

Further enhancing the property are practical extras including a shed for tools and garden storage, a rainwater tank, 6.6kW solar system, and a long driveway providing ample off-street parking.

What truly sets this home apart is its exceptional location, just moments from the stunning Adelaide coastline, perfect for beachside walks and relaxed summer living. Families will appreciate the proximity to quality schools, including Seaview High School, Darlington Primary School, and local kindergartens, along with a range of early learning options. Commuting is effortless with nearby public transport, including the Marion Bus Interchange and Brighton and Seacliff railway stations. Shopping and dining are well catered for with Westfield Marion, Brighton Central Foodland, and Jetty Road Brighton all within easy reach, while local parks and reserves offer plenty of space to unwind. With the Adelaide CBD only a short express train ride away, this location delivers an enviable blend of lifestyle, convenience, and connectivity.
